DESCRIPTION:How to Ensure Successful Market Launches with Rapid Prototyping Best Practices \nOctober 27th |  5:30 – 7 p.m. \nSanta Fe Business Incubator | 3900 Paseo del Sol\, Santa Fe\, NM 87507 \nOctober is National Manufacturing Month! To celebrate\, the Santa Fe Business Incubator and resident contract manufacturing company\, Fab Lab Hub\, LLC\, are teaming up on workshops and open houses targeted towards startups wanting to learn more about rapid prototyping. \nFab Lab Hub founder\, Sarah Boisvert will talk about the ins and outs of rapid prototyping new products. Sarah is a 30-year veteran of the medical device and microelectronics industries and brought the Laser for LASIK eye surgery\, coronary stents\, Apple computers\, and many other products to market. She’ll cover: \n\nMarket discovery’s role in building your first prototype\nHow 3D Printing can speed rapid prototyping of fully functional models\nWhen to choose other manufacturing processes for prototypes especially in microfluidic and biotech applications\nUnderstanding Design for Manufacturability in the prototype stage\nDesign Thinking and the Iterative Design Process\n\nAfter Sarah’s 1-hour presentation with Q&A\, we’ll have time for refreshments and networking. \nThe program is free but registration is required to plan refreshments! \nSign up here today!

DESCRIPTION:Topic: Marketing and Sales\n\nFEE $30\nSimple Steps to Start Your Business (A 5-Part Series)\nThis series offers invaluable insights\, hands-on exercises\, and personalized guidance to empower you on your path to entrepreneurial success. Designed for entrepreneurs and small business owners\, this five-part course provides a structured roadmap to navigate the complexities of launching and growing your business successfully. \nFrom crafting a winning business idea to licenses and permits\, setting your prices\, and crafting marketing and sales strategies\, each session equips you with practical knowledge and actionable steps to turn your dreams into reality. \nWednesday July 10: Part 1 Planning and Organizing \nIn this class\, we’ll walk you through the steps needed to plan and organize your ideas to get started. Together we’ll cover: \n\nMoney. How much is needed to get started?\nDo you have enough? Where can you access more?\nTime. How you can optimize your efficiency and get things done.\nSkills. What is necessary to begin? Do you need to obtain new skills or identify other resources?\n\nWednesday July 17: Part 2 Licenses and Permits \nYou’ve done your research; you’ve thought up a business name and a product/service. And now . . . Make it official through licenses and permits. We’ll cover: \n\nNew Mexico Business Taxes EIN numbers\nLLC vs. Sole Proprietorship\nBusiness Licenses\nBusiness Plans\nOperating Agreements\n\nWednesday July 24: Part 4 Pricing for Profit \nAre you puzzled because you’ve made a lot of sales but somehow\, you’re not making the money you expected? You’re investing your time\, your resources\, and your money. Whether you’re a start-up entrepreneur or existing business owner\, make the time to explore your pricing options. It’s very possible to generate a lot of income but not make a profit… in fact\, many businesses do exactly that. Learn the basic steps to evaluate pricing strategies\, research competition\, and determine how – and sometimes “if” – you can price your product or services competitively and make a profit. \nWednesday July 31: Part 3 Setting SMART Goals \nWhat do you want to accomplish before the end of 2024? Now is the time to make a plan. In this class we’ll discuss: \n\nHow to determine your SMART goals\nHow to plan\, implement and complete the goals you set\n\nThe process is simple. It’s the execution and completion that takes thoughtful planning and skill coupled with your serious desire to stay-on-task or make changes. \nWednesday August 7: Part 5 Marketing Clearly identify your product and create a comprehensive but flexible marketing path to reach your targeted customers. Identify the media options that should generate the most interest and action among those you want to serve. In this class we will review: \n\nWhat is Marketing?\nWhy must I understand my product and potential customers?\n5 Ps/4C’s of marketing\n4 Basic marketing segments\n\nReasonable accommodations for persons with disabilities and language assistance services are available for limited English proficient individuals.
